Coherence
At
the initial level, the Unit'
conceptual framework, implemented through the Standards and
Benchmarks for Teacher Preparation ensures coherence
of curriculum, instruction, field experiences,
clinical practice and assessment across all
teacher preparation programs. It
includes the knowledge bases of general education,
professional education, and
pedagogical content. The knowledge bases are the foundation of all our
teacher preparation programs.
In
addition, The
Standards and Benchmarks for Teacher Preparation includes twenty-two
outcomes--specific knowledge, skills, and dispositions
required of all teacher education candidates. These outcomes are 1)
addressed in required courses and field experiences,
2) assessed with a combination of performance
assessments linked to specific courses, required
state assessments, and unit assessments, and
3) required of all teacher education candidates. The Matrix
of Program Outcomes and Standards provides
evidence of the coherence of the conceptual framework.
At
the advanced level, the Unit's
conceptual framework is articulated in the theme
statement, the four roles, and the shared outcomes. The knowledge bases
are the foundation of all advanced programs.
